Conductivity & pH
Many of today's fountain solutions are pH buffered, so only small changes in pH are seen, even with large changes in solution strength. Testing solution conductivity is a much more accurate way to measure concentration. By using the field proven M6/pH Meter, you will quickly identify the best etch/water mix. Later, on-the-spot measurements will let you fine tune your dampening system during the press run.
Although conductivity measurement is more critical than ever, controlling pH is still very important. The pH of fountain solutions can affect sensitivity, plate-life, ink-drying, etc. A quick check with your M6/pH Meter will help you maintain optimum pH and conductivity. Temperature
Because alcohol-free solutions are less viscous, you need to check temperature regularly during the press run. The Litho-Kit thermometer, with its 8" long stem, makes it easy to check solution temperature in the fountain pan...the most accurate place to test.
